Kirin 3 yıl önce
ebeveyn
işleme
988d234dca

+ 8 - 0
app/api/controller/PublicController.php

@@ -45,6 +45,14 @@ class PublicController
             var_dump($e->getMessage());
             Db::rollback();
         }
+        try {
+            Db::startTrans();
+            CashTradeOrder::getBack();//挂出结束退回
+            Db::commit();
+        } catch (\Exception $e) {
+            var_dump($e->getMessage());
+            Db::rollback();
+        }
     }
 
     public function version(Request $request)

+ 1 - 0
app/models/trade/CashTradeOrder.php

@@ -554,6 +554,7 @@ class CashTradeOrder extends BaseModel
     public static function orderClose()
     {
         $list = self::setStatus(7)->select();
+//        var_dump($list);
         BaseModel::beginTrans();
         $res = true;
         foreach ($list as $v) {